19 abril 2009

Um pequeno "reminder" sobre linha de comandos...

Vamos lá imaginar que criei uma pasta pela linha de comandos e entretanto quis mudar-lhe o nome e depois entrar nela. Normalmente seriam estes os comandos:

mkdir nova_pasta
mv nova_pasta pasta_xxx
cd pasta_xxx


Há outras maneiras de fazer a mesma coisa e de modo mais simples:

mkdir nova_pasta
mv !$ pasta_xxx
cd !$


O !$ aponta para a ultima "string"!


Outra simplificação na criação de pastas, umas dentro de outras, já é mais conhecida, mas para que não caia no esquecimento:

mkdir -p nova_pasta/pasta_1/pasta_2


Sem dúvida que saber trabalhar com a linha de comandos é ter uma enorme vantagem sobre quem só conhece interfaces gráficas para realizar o seu trabalho. Engraçado que não há muito tempo, os aficionados daquele sistema operativo inseguro da Microsoft falava da superioridade dos seus Windows sobre o Linux porque com o sistema do pinguim tudo seria feito pela linha de comandos. Adivinhem como fiquei quando li um post do meu colega do Planet Geek, o Paulo Barata, quando escreveu e passo a citar:

Eis que a Microsoft, disponibiliza via Windows update, o substituto do "velhinho prompt de DOS", refiro-me claro ao Windows Powershell. Uma ferramenta, mais poderosa e completa... segundo a empresa de Redmond! Aconselho vivamente, a descarregá-la e a instalá-la, mais que não seja, por mera curiosidade, mas relembro que no Windows 7... vai ser fundamental!


Eh eh eh, agora a linha de comandos já é fundamental... Nada que o pessoal do pinguim já não o soubesse e o usasse.

0 comentários: